Back when Paul IV made Michael Ghislieri a Bishop, saying he had done so to “chain his feet and prevent his ever returning to live in monastic seclusion,” he replied that the Pope was “taking him from Purgatory to Hell.” After being himself elevated to the Pontificate, St. Pius told an ambassador that the trials and labors of the papacy were far greater causes of suffering than monastic discipline and poverty, or any other trial and hardship; and that the dignity of the Papal office could come near to being a hindrance to the soul’s salvation.
